About
Dr. Samantha Nagengast is an internal medicine physician and palliative care specialist in New Brunswick, New Jersey. She completed her internal medicine residency at Rutgers RWJMS in New Brunswick and a hospice and palliative medicine fellowship at Memorial Sloan Kettering. Her bio also notes leadership roles as Medical Director of the Palliative Medicine and Supportive Care Program at RWJUH and Rutgers Cancer Institute of New Jersey, as well as experience developing palliative care education and an ACGME-accredited hospice and palliative medicine fellowship program.
